Aroma: plums, dark fruits, raspberries, burgundy funk and menthol. Palate: strawberries, mellow tannins subtle acidity with a long finish. Was delicious paired with steak and eggs. The wine really stood up to the beef flavor. Drink now as it is in a good place. 92

On the nose— raspberries, cranberries, earthiness, minerals, menthol, tobacco. On the mouth—no fruit, woody, dry, medium finish, very tannic, medium acidity. Decanted wine for 30+ minutes and paired with a breaded shrimp and nettle pasta with lemon dish and it mellowed out the tannins. Also paired with a lamb sausage pasta in red sauce with ricotta salata and it also mellowed out the tannins bringing a slight sweetness from the wine. This is a good food pairing wine and I can imagine it only gets better the longer you decant. A very complex wine and food pairing is paramount in this experience. 91

Ripe nose with notes of sour cherry, menthol, chocolate and a bit of game and oak. Rich and spicy on the palate. Dry and tannic finish. With time it loses some of its finesse and turns more stern and austere, still too firm to be fully enjoyable today.
